The 47 Ronin

Buell's 1125 .. reborn!
When unique American sportsbike brand Buell was shut down by Harley-Davidson back in 2009, a team of Magpul designers and engineers snapped up 47 of Buell's finest creations – the 1125 series sportsbikes. It was the birth of a very limited run of extremely sexy custom bikes, named the "47 Ronin (- "The legend of the 47 Ronin - a samurai who has lost their master through death or disgrace, would commit suicide. Those who chose to live were labelled Ronin")". Each of the 47 bikes is named after one of the 47 Ronin.

Back to the bike: Keeping the engine, frame, swingarm, belt drive and Buell's unique rim-mounted front brake disc, the rest of the Ronin is pure and super sexy custom.

The first run of 12 bikes are sold out (@US$38,000). Subsequent releases will be differently colored and more expensive, building up to the final five machines, which will be individualized factory customs.
